DODGEVILLE, Wis. (AP) _ Lands' End Inc. (LE) on Wednesday reported fiscal first-quarter net income of $2.6 million, after reporting a loss in the same period a year earlier.

The Dodgeville, Wisconsin-based company said it had profit of 8 cents per share.

The clothing maker posted revenue of $321.3 million in the period.

For the current quarter ending in August, Lands' End said it expects revenue in the range of $345 million to $355 million.

The company expects full-year earnings to be 84 cents to $1.04 per share, with revenue ranging from $1.61 billion to $1.65 billion.

Lands' End shares have climbed 39% since the beginning of the year. The stock has more than quadrupled in the last 12 months.
